SR-22 insurance isn’t a type of policy—it’s a form your insurance company files with the state to prove you have the required liability coverage. You might need an SR-22 if you’ve had a DUI, multiple traffic violations, or drove without insurance.
It’s often referred to as “high-risk” insurance, and while it may raise your premiums, it’s not forever. Most states require it for 3 years. Once you maintain a clean record and fulfill the requirement, you're back to standard coverage.
